2.3 Installers’ Qualifications Maintenance should only be performed by specially qualified and authorized personnel with a valid refrigeration technician certification. All maintenance staff and other individuals working near the appliance must be instructed about the nature of the work to be carried out. The installer must be G3 qualified and in position of a valid Unvented Hot Water Storage Systems certificate The installer must inform the user about the product’s applications, its use, handling, and provide all the documentation supplied with the equipment.

4.5 Air Connection The AquaSustain unit has two air connections located on the top cover of the equipment. There are different connection possibilities, as shown below; however, the cold air outlet must always be ducted to the outside of the enclosure. There is the possibility of ducting the cold air to a specific area for cooling.
Page 18
Regulations state that flexible duct can only be used for terminal connections, a short length of thermal flexible duct should be used from the 160mm adaptor supplied to the rigid ductwork, this facilitates removal of the cover so that service and maintenance can be carried out. Flexi duct must not be used for the remaining supply and extract.

4.6 Suction Filter The system includes in the air inlet a filter for the protection of all the elements of the refrigeration circuit. If you notice that the system does not heat up, check the condition of the filter. A clogged filter affects the life-cycle performance and hot water production of the system.

Setting fan speed Aquasustain is designed to operate with the minimum of programming. The fan is has options of 3 fan speeds. AquaSustain programming enables switching between 2 fan speeds, low and high. Factory default default speeds are: Low = Speed 2 High = Speed 3 Speed 1 can be accessed by small alteration on connector board wiring.

determine the start date. The appliance is guaranteed against all manufacturing defects, provided that it was installed by a qualified professional using our instruction manuals. A defective part does not warrant the whole appliance being replaced. The warranty only extends to parts which we identify as having been defective at manufacture. If necessary, the part or product should be returned to the manufacturer but only with prior agreement from our technical department.
